Publisher Notes You’ll Actually Use

Before deploying Back to School Colorful Pencils Educatio on your live site or paid product:

  1. Test it on both desktop and mobile screens — does the yellow background retain vibrancy on OLED displays?
  2. Preview it as a 150×150px thumbnail — is the “Back to School” text still legible?
  3. Drop it into a real blog layout mockup — does it create breathing room or visual clutter?
  4. Overlay headline text in your brand font — check contrast ratios (aim for 4.5:1 minimum).
  5. Convert to grayscale — does the composition hold weight without color?
  6. Place it beside ser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display fonts — which pairing feels most authentic to your voice?
  7. Review file sizes — compress JPG/PNG versions without sacrificing clarity; SVG remains ideal for responsive headers.
  8. Confirm commercial license terms — especially if using on monetized affiliate pages, digital products, or client-branded Canva templates.
